HAITHAM ALMHANA, and A.H., and the marital community comprised thereof, Plaintiffs, v. TRESTLE CREEK, LLC; GREYSTAR MANAGEMENT SERVICES, LP; and REBEKAH GIFFORD, Defendants.
ORDER DISMISSING CASE
Stanley A. Bastian Chief United States District Judge.
Before the Court are the parties' Stipulation and Order of Dismissal as to Rebekah Gifford with Prejudice, ECF No. 57; and Stipulation and Order of Dismissal as to All Defendants with Prejudice, ECF No. 58. The parties stipulate and request the Court dismiss this matter with prejudice and without awarding either party attorney's fees or costs. Pursuant to Fed.R.Civ.P. 41(a)(1)(A)(ii) and the joint wishes of the parties, the Court finds good cause to grant the motion and dismiss this case.
Accordingly, IT IS HEREBY ORDERED:
1. The parties Stipulation and Order of Dismissal as to Rebekah Gifford with Prejudice, ECF No. 57, is accepted and entered into the record.
2. The parties' Stipulation and Order of Dismissal as to All Defendants with Prejudice, ECF No. 58, is accepted and entered into the record.
3. Plaintiffs' Motion for Summary Judgment, ECF No. 42, is DISMISSED as moot.
4. This matter is DISMISSED with prejudice and without attorney's fees or costs to any party.
IT IS SO ORDERED. The District Court Clerk is hereby directed to file this Order, provide copies to counsel, and close the file.
